Solving Samsung Washer

Load Imbalance Error Codes (UE, Ub)

Proper load balance is crucial for maintaining the efficiency and longevity of your Samsung washing machine. Load imbalance errors can cause excessive vibrations, noisy operation, and incomplete spin cycles.

Error codes UE and Ub appear when the washer detects an unevenly distributed load, preventing the drum from spinning correctly. Understanding Error Codes UE and Ub

Below is an overview of Samsung washer load imbalance error codes:

Error Code

Meaning

Possible Causes

UE

Load imbalance detected

Uneven laundry distribution, washer not level

Ub

Load imbalance in newer models

Similar causes as UE, may indicate suspension issues

These codes indicate that the washer is unable to spin effectively due to an imbalanced load, potentially leading to incomplete wash cycles.

Common causes of load imbalance errors

  • Uneven laundry distribution – Overloaded or mixed heavy and light fabrics.
  • Unleveled washer – The machine may not be placed evenly on the floor.
  • Suspension system issues – Worn-out shock absorbers can trigger imbalance errors.
  • Excessive foam buildup – Using too much detergent can cause irregular movement.

Step-by-step troubleshooting guide

How to Correct UE Error in Samsung Washers

Step 1: Redistribute Laundry Evenly

βœ” Pause the cycle and open the washer door.
βœ” Reshuffle the clothes to distribute them more evenly around the drum.
βœ” Avoid washing one large item alone (e.g., a blanket); instead, balance it with other clothing.
βœ” Restart the cycle and observe if the error reappears.

Step 2: Check If the Washer Is Level

βœ” Turn off the washer and unplug it.
βœ” Use a bubble level tool to check if the machine is balanced.
βœ” Adjust the washer legs by tightening or loosening them until the machine sits level.
βœ” Restart the washer and test the spin cycle.

Step 3: Reduce the Load Size

βœ” Overloading the drum can cause imbalance; remove some items if the washer is too full.
βœ” Run a spin-only cycle to determine if the issue persists.

Resolving ub error code

Since Ub is the updated version of UE, follow the same troubleshooting steps as above.

Additional steps for Ub: βœ” Inspect for damaged suspension rods or shock absorbers – If the washer shakes excessively, the suspension system may need repair.
βœ” Check for excessive suds buildup – Reduce detergent usage and run a rinse cycle to clear excess soap.
βœ” Run a diagnostic test – Some Samsung models allow a built-in self-test to check for errors.

Preventive maintenance tips

To avoid future load imbalance errors, follow these best practices:

βœ” Sort laundry by size and fabric type – Wash similar-weight clothes together.
βœ” Avoid overloading the drum – Follow the washer’s user manual for weight limits.
βœ” Ensure proper installation – Level the machine to prevent excessive vibration.
βœ” Regularly check for suspension wear – If the washer wobbles, the shock absorbers may need replacement.
βœ” Use the correct amount of detergent – Excess suds can affect the washer’s balance detection.
